(CNN) — The year’s second-largest Powerball jackpot is off the board, with only one winning ticket to claim it. A ticket sold in Arizona won the $473.1 million jackpot in Wednesday night’s drawing, officials of the multistate lottery game said. The holder can choose between an annuity of $473.1 million spread in 30 graduated payments over 29 years or a lump sum payment of $283.3 million (both not counting taxes). This is the third Powerball jackpot win of 2022. The year’s largest — a $632.6 million jackpot split by two tickets in California and Wisconsin in early January — was also the seventh largest prize in Powerball history.
